Transaction f088baa2c325b90bf951384e97eccbc9b753eae3a49494845804a92ced5956a3

1 Input
2 Outputs
  • f088baa2c325b90bf951384e97eccbc9b753eae3a49494845804a92ced5956a3:0
  • value  587052
    address  3GBMXspfxncDdcsK52mjNQFGfKgBiQpe3G
  • f088baa2c325b90bf951384e97eccbc9b753eae3a49494845804a92ced5956a3:1
  • value  26706
    address  bc1qw82z9p0wme4q792clw3ghq6fuf4nf6cctflp5y